Transaction e44c91d65a6c3f9c3bf30e6f53e8a4cb103c93574150ed732514eb8d1d468566

1 Input
2 Outputs
  • e44c91d65a6c3f9c3bf30e6f53e8a4cb103c93574150ed732514eb8d1d468566:0
  • value  72589393
    address  12fvAnbzh89jSZW1ruoiYNLSKw1F8WrvST
  • e44c91d65a6c3f9c3bf30e6f53e8a4cb103c93574150ed732514eb8d1d468566:1
  • value  3080000
    address  1KsWdaFpsEyCRTbVtpkox2Q7Lsckd665sZ